Essential Equipment Financing for Davenport Operations

Food businesses in Davenport, Iowa, require reliable equipment to meet customer demand and maintain operational efficiency. Equipment financing provides a dedicated funding solution for acquiring critical assets. This includes new ovens, walk-in coolers, fryers, point-of-sale (POS) systems, and delivery vehicles. Accessing this capital allows operators to upgrade existing machinery or purchase new items without depleting their working capital.

The program offers funding amounts from 5,000 to 500,000, with terms ranging from 24 to 84 months. Funding speeds are typically 1 to 5 business days. Required documents include an application, an equipment quote, and recent bank statements. The cost structure involves fixed monthly payments, simplifying budgeting and cash flow management for the business.

Foody Finance Referral Service for Equipment Needs

Foody Finance operates as an independent business financing referral service. We connect Davenport food businesses with funding partners offering equipment financing. The process begins with a free specialist review, which involves no credit application or hard credit pull. This allows us to qualify your inquiry based on state, product class, and basic operational facts. We then refer you to one or more independent funding partners.

Our role is to facilitate the connection. We do not quote rates or terms, compare offers, negotiate on your behalf, or prepare a funding partner's application. Every offer, rate, term, and state disclosure comes directly to you from the funding partner. In Iowa, funding partners pay us a referral fee if your referred account funds. You pay Foody Finance nothing at any point.

Amounts, terms, and funding times are estimates based on programs commonly available in food service. Actual terms vary by program, lender underwriting, time in business, revenue, and credit profile. Nothing here is an offer of credit or a guarantee of approval.
